What is the Karnataka 2nd PUC Supplementary Exam?
The supplementary exam is a second chance for students who failed in one or more subjects during the annual Karnataka 2nd PUC exams. The Karnataka 2nd PUC Supplementary Result 2025 helps these students save an academic year and proceed with college admissions without delay.
The Department of Pre-University Education (DPUE) conducted the supplementary exams in June 2025, and as per the latest karresults.nic.in update, the results are now available for public access.
Steps to Check Karnataka 2nd PUC Supplementary Result 2025 Online
Students can check their results on the official website by following these simple steps:
-
Visit the official website: https://karresults.nic.in
-
Click on the link for “2nd PUC Supplementary Result 2025”
-
Enter your registration number and select the subject stream (Science/Commerce/Arts)
-
Click on “Submit”
-
Your Karnataka 2nd PUC Supplementary Result 2025 will appear on the screen
-
Download or print a copy for future reference

Grading System in 2nd PUC Supplementary Result
Here’s a quick overview of the grading structure followed in the Karnataka 2nd PUC Supplementary Result 2025:
Marks Range | Grade |
---|---|
90 – 100 | A+ |
80 – 89 | A |
70 – 79 | B+ |
60 – 69 | B |
50 – 59 | C+ |
35 – 49 | C |
Below 35 | F (Fail) |
The grading structure remains the same as the main exam, and marks obtained in the supplementary exam are final.

FAQs
What is the official link to check Karnataka 2nd PUC Supplementary Result 2025?
You can check the result on the official website: https://karresults.nic.in
Can I apply for revaluation of supplementary results?
Yes, students unsatisfied with their marks can apply for revaluation within 7 days of result declaration.
Is the supplementary mark sheet valid for college admissions?
Absolutely. The supplementary mark sheet holds equal weight as the main exam and is valid for all admissions and documentation.
What if I still fail in the supplementary exam?
Students who fail again will need to reappear in the next academic cycle. They can also explore diploma or vocational training courses meanwhile.
When will colleges start accepting admissions after the supplementary result?
Most colleges begin their admission process within 1–2 weeks of the result declaration. Check your desired institution’s website for cut-off dates.
